Hawaiian Deep Sea-Urchins!!! Below the Surface of a Tropical Paradise!


So, following up on the Hawaiian deep-sea starfish post from a few weeks ago...I thought it would be cool to show some other echinoderm diversity...and who doesn't love sea urchins???
A brief background on where these pictures came from... These were ALL taken by the Hawai'i Undersea Research Laboratory (HURL) at the University of Hawai'i at Manoa and are all species that live in deep-water in and around the Hawaiian Islands. HURL operates two manned submersibles..the Pisces V and the Pisces VI.

1. Aspidodiadema hawaiiensis.
Here's a neat species that is also observed in the Bahamas. It has these long freaky spines, which they use to MOVE.

2. Phoromosoma bursarium. What survey of deep-sea echinoderms is complete without some echinothuriids?? I wrote up a blog on these for Deep-Sea News awhile back as one of the 27 BEST Deep-Sea species (it made the top 10!).

Basically, these are weird urchins that walk around on hoof-like spines. Some genera have these big puffy sacs of unknown function.
But one thing I HAVE experienced from firsthand observation-those spines on these critters? They STING. A colleague of mine at MBARI experienced this during the North Pacific Expedition last year.

3. Chaetodiadema pallidum. There's not very much known about this species, but in and around the Hawaiian region between 50 and 402 m on fine sediment.
These can be VERY abundant... and bringing up a bunch of them doesn't do them justice when they are observed on video arranged in these almost unnatural distribution patterns... spooky!

4. Chondrocidaris gigantea..Speaking of freaky... Here's one of the shallower-water urchins that you see in deeper waters.. Note that the spines are completely covered over by overgrowth..sponges or other encrusting invertebrates, perhaps?

In this species and other cidaroid urchins (you'll be seeing these below) the spines LACK epidermis and you get all kinds of weird things growing on them..

5. Prionocidaris hawaiiensis. Another urchin about which we know very little...
Except that we know where they occur in 92-214 meters? They are VERY abundant!
6. Histocidaris variabilis. What's weird with this one? It has BARNACLES that grow on the spines!! Similar in some ways to the way that Chondrocidaris has sponges and etc. on the spines...
7. Acanthocidaris hastigera. Not much known about this one..but dang, its cool-looking ain't it?
8. Caenopedina pulchella These are neat because the coloration on the spines is actually EMBEDDED in the spine calcite. So, even the preserved ones are red and green!
9. Phrissocystis multispina This is one of the weirder ones... This is a spatangoid urchin (i.e., a sea biscuit) and the group is known primarily from the fossil record.

But the living ones are VERY fragile. I've held dry specimens..and the sediment in the gut can literally cause the bottom of these to fall out from under them.
Thanks to Craig Young, Kevin Ecklebarger and J.L. Cameron we also know a little about its very strange-looking sperm and reproductive biology.

Most people don't realize that HURL one of the most active deep-sea laboratories in the United States with ongoing research in marine biology, oceanography, geology, and even anthropology (discovering World War II submarines and shipwrecks for instance!)

They operate not one but TWO manned submersibles in American waters-the Pisces IV and the Pisces V. Plus a remotely operated vehicle.

Both subs are deployed off the mother ship, the Ka‘imikai-o-Kanaloa (often abbreviated KoK) which is Hawaiian for "Heavenly Searcher of the Sea" Here is the Pisces V being deployed from the aft deck of the KoK.

Its interesting that there's actually a much HIGHER diversity of deep-sea starfish around Hawai'i then shallow-water. But sadly, much of it is very poorly known. We continue to discover new things about the invertebrate fauna around the Hawaiian Islands on a regular basis!

1. Anseropoda insignis. A weird deep-sea species found throughout the Indo-Pacific, but ONLY in deep-water (This one from 200-300 m or so..) The body is FLATTENED and almost PAPER-THIN. And are easily damaged when collected by trawl nets...so you almost never see them alive like this....

These are decent sized, about 8 to 10 inches across.

4. Pentaceraster cumingi.
At one time, this species was more commonly encountered at SCUBA depth, but I have anecdotally heard that because of its large size lack of abundance, and slow movement, this species has been rendered "locally extinct" in some places because people take them. But still occur in fairly deep-water (50-130 m)...

These are big..almost a foot and a half across..as are most oreasterids.

5. Asterodiscides tuberculosus.
This is a species that you can see at the deeper end of a SCUBA dive. There are two toenail-like plates at the end of each arm. We know almost nothing about it.

Decent sized animals..about 6 to 8 inches across.

Calliderma spectabilis (which is a synonym of Calliderma emma).
These are amazing to see on video. They get BIG..and are almost a foot and a half across (armtip to armtip)! Probably because of their size, these are collected quite frequently.

It is interesting to note that the genus Calliderma also occurs in the Cretaceous of Europe, which suggests that this may be one of those critters that has been around and unchanged for quite a long time...

More Exotic Hawaiian Starfish! Valvaster and Astropecten!

Today, MORE Exotic Hawaiian starfishes sent to me to ID!! Thanks to Gordon Hendler (Los Angeles County Museum) who found the specimens and Cory Pittman, who photographed the specimens!

Let me caveat that Astropecten (family Astropectinidae) is VERY hard to identify from pictures! In a professional sense, having vouchers is the best way to ID them..

First, Astropecten polyacanthus Like all Astropecten (there are 2 in shallow-water Hawaii), this species burrows into the sea bed and live under a fine veneer of unconsolidated sediment, where they feed on various small, molluscan fare..snails, clams, etc.

This beast is about 2 inches in diameter and was collected in Maui from about 9.0 m. It is distinguished from the 2nd species by having spines in each interradius and adults should only have one spine per superomarginal plate (but this is difficult from pictures)A second specimen (also discovered by Hendler/ photographed by Pittman) from Maui at about 10 m is possibly a Astropecten triseriatus myobrachius. This specimen was only about an inch in diameter.
This species differs slightly, in having 2-3 spines per plate and is missing the spines pointing aborally (i.e., upward) in each interradius..

Although, this seems like A. t. myobrachius to me, its entirely possible that this is some kind of juvenile of the species above with smaller features.

THESE are the kinds of FACTORS that make taxonomic identification difficult (and challenging)!


Valvaster striatus
(family Ganeriidae), has been known for awhile (described by Lamarck in 1816) but we know NOTHING about it except for the name. Its definitely a RARELY encountered, but thankfully, easy to identify, species in Hawaii (known from Oahu and Maui), but is known widely throughout the Indo-Pacific including Guam, the Philippines, Australia, and the Indian Ocean. in less than 20 m depth. Found and photographed by Cory Pittman.We DO know something about the etymology of its name, of course. Notice that on the side of the animal, are large bivalved pedicellariae, which are sort of like big clamps that sit on the lateral side of the animal (see white circles below). Hence Valv for the valves on each pedicellariae and -aster for star.. And the adjective striatus refers to the striated patterns on the body surface

...from Hawaii: Something you don't see every day Coscinasterias acutispina!

Today a cool pic of an uncommonly seen starfish from Hawaii! Coscinasterias acutispina!

The animal was found by Pauline Fiene and was photographed by nature photographer Cory Pittman (and should be copyright by him). Both Pauline and Cory oversee the cool Sea Slugs of Hawaii site.

Coscinasterias acutispina is an asteriid-that is, its related to those common intertidal starfish, such as Asterias or Pisaster that feed on mussels and clams on the east and west coasts of North America.
The beast above was observed in Kahului Harbor in Maui. It's about 30 mm in diameter and was found at less than 3 m depth, under rubble. These have been reported from Hawaii in the past, but have been so infrequently encountered that they are actually absent from the excellent Hawaiian Sea Creatures book by John Hoover.

Generally, starfishes in the family Asteriidae occur in cold-water regions like Antarctica or Alaska, but every so often-you get a couple that pop up in temperate to tropical shallow waters. For various reasons, asteriids and other forcipulatacean starfish don't generally live in tropical shallow-waters. So, seeing one outside of temperate water is unusual.


Coscinasterias occurs rather widely though, and you can find other species from New Zealand to the tropical Atlantic...Here's some basic taxonomic info..
This species also occurs in Japan, China, Australia, and other regions throughout the Indo-Pacific. Here is a pic of this species from Japan....
(pic taken from Chiba Museum site)

where it is known by the name yatude hitode, which I believe means "evergreen-palm leaf starfish" (Thanks to Yoicihi K. for the heads up!)

Coscinasterias acutispina is unusual in that it is fissiparous (i.e., it can reproduce asexually-by pulling itself apart), has between 7 to 12 arms and feeds on limpets and other small mollusks.
